"The Effective Teaching of Mathematics" by Malcolm Simmons is a mathematics book and learning resource focused on Core Mathematics. Best for teachers, students, and readers looking for stronger mathematical understanding.

This book provides an overview of mathematics teaching at secondary level and links established mathematics content to recent curriculum developments in mathematics teaching in England, Wales and Scotland. Its main purpose is to instigate and complement good mathematics teaching practice in the classroom. It considers different approaches to teaching, e.g: discussions with pupils, problem solving and mathematical investigation, and uses diagrams to augment and develop mathematical thinking. It also aims to offer practical, sensible and coherent advice on the teaching of mathematics. It is aimed at trainee secondary mathematics teachers. It is suitable for any pre-service training course for mathematics teachers and any pre-service training course but particularly those in sciences.
